Loretta Ann Phelps, 63, of Princeton, passed away Wednesday, March 11, 2015 at Deaconess Hospice in Evansville.

She was born March 11, 1952 in Princeton where she had resided her entire lifetime.

She was a graduate of Princeton Community High School and was the assistant manager of the Princeton Kentucky Fried Chicken, where she had worked for 36 years. Loretta was a loyal NASCAR fan. 

Loretta is survived by her sister, Barb (Earl) Sink of Princeton; a brother, William Phelps of Princeton; 2 nephews, Shane (Erin) Sink and Matthew Sink; 3 great nephews, Ryder, Alex and Mason Sink and 1 great niece, McKinsey Sink. 

She was preceded in death by her parents, Loran and Mary Phelps. 

Funeral services will be graveside at 1:30 p.m. Monday, March 16, 2015 at the Columbia White Church Cemetery in Princeton, with Rev. Larry Meadows officiating. Burial will follow.

Visitation will be from 11 a.m. until 1 p.m. Monday at the Colvin Funeral Home in Princeton.
